What element makes up the majority of the human body?

The element that makes up the majority of the human body is oxygen.

The majority of your body weight is water?

The human body is 61.8 percent water by weight. Protein accounts for 16.6 percent; fat, 14.9 percent; and nitrogen, 3.3 percent of human body weight. Other elements constitute smaller percentages of body weight.Source: Rovin, Jeff. Laws of Order, p. 108.


What percentage of the human body is made up of blood?

Blood makes up 7% of the weight of the body in humans. See: http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Blood


What is exocrine tissue?

Exocrine tissue belongs in the pancreas of a human body. It actually makes up 99 percent of the weight of the human pancreas.

List the strongest bone in the human body?

The strongest bone in the human body is the femur, also known as the thighbone. It is the longest and heaviest bone in the body, designed to bear the majority of the body's weight and withstand high levels of stress and impact.

What percentage of nitrogen in human body?

Nitrogen makes up roughly 3% of the human body by weight, primarily found in proteins, nucleic acids, and other compounds essential for life.
